[QUOTE="Lylandra, post: 7516563, member: 6816692"] Hey all, as some of you may know, we recently finished our WOtBS main campaign (yay!). Thing is, my players hunger for more. And I'm trying to sort out some ideas that might or might not work. So I'm trying to gather all available additional information about the setting to maybe write a sequel that happens some years or decades later. My main concerns are: - The material needs to be suited for epic level characters. My boys most certainly wish to keep their crew even if I might give them the opportunity to play as their original character's kids. - I don't want a simple add-on. The campaign had a climatic conclusion and came to a proper ending. This is one thing I don't want to spoil. So whatever comes next needs to be engaging and well-crafted. - It should be linked to the original setting and storyline. One of my players proposed to set the region in some forsaken place in Golarion and give it the Pandaria treatment, which means that there is some magical effect blocking off travel between "region" and "rest of the world" until "some big event" ends said effect. Problem is, I don't know too much about Golarion and I don't want my 21st level players to hunt goblins and boars for some pesky farmers. I also don't want to bombard them with the big problems of Golarion as they are really independent from anything that happened so far. So if someone got ideas or additional material about the setting and its background, then I'd be more than happy. I already extensively used the Toteth Topec and elemental spirits plot and the other player suggested to maybe do something like an elemental spirit war. My own first ideas were: - Dream incursion - Expanding upon Stacia's devil and her connections. The heroes of the Burning Sky would be sweet targets and Calanis an ideal place to start intriguing - Adding the elemental spirits from the other planes of of Zeitgeist (Life, death, spac, time) - A 41 memorial cult that appears to do good by offering people to remove the dark parts of their souls - Deception's return. Because he's among the most hated and feared villains. And he's Loki enough to set the world on fire. [/QUOTE]
